Netflix competes with Paramount Global, Roku, Warner Bros, AMC Entertainment, and Disney. It offers TV series, documentaries, feature films, and mobile games across various genres and languages. Netflix, Inc. was incorporated in 1997 and is headquartered in Los Gatos, California. Netflix operates under Entertainment classification in the United States and is traded on NASDAQ Exchange. It employs 11300 people.

Netflix Systematic Risk

Netflix's systematic risk plays a vital role in portfolio allocation when considering its stock to be added to a well-diversified portfolio. Netflix volatility which cannot be eliminated through diversification, requires returns over the risk-free rate. Over the long run, a well-diversified portfolio provides returns that match its exposure to systematic risk. In this case, investors face a trade-off between expected returns and systematic risk and, therefore, can only reduce a portfolio's exposure to systematic risk by sacrificing expected returns on the portfolio.

The Beta measures systematic risk based on how returns on Netflix correlated with the market. If Beta is less than 0 Netflix generally moves in the opposite direction as compared to the market. If Netflix Beta is about zero movement of price series is uncorrelated with the movement of the benchmark. if Beta is between zero and one Netflix is generally moves in the same direction as, but less than the movement of the market. For Beta = 1 movement of Netflix is generally in the same direction as the market. If Beta > 1 Netflix moves generally in the same direction as, but more than the movement of the benchmark.
